Abstract
The Colombian National Army conducts military operations against armed groups aimed at defending sovereignty, independence and territorial integrity. One of the armed groups strategies involved the creation of groups called “pisa-softs”, whose mission was to infiltrate the patrols and kill the sentinels. Various responses were developed to stop this type of attacks; One of them makes use of technological tools with programmable electronic devices and the use of sensors. A review of perimeter activity detection devices to detect intruders with systems applicable to hostile environments to define the most practical technology for building an effective device usable in the military posts. Subsequently, the functional modules of the device were defined, including a PIC microcontroller, a module with four infrared sensors, a receiving module and a tablet under Android for enhanced Tablet can be used for its construction. The result is a tool capable of generating a tactical advantage to military posts with a data reception at 60 ± 5 m and high sensitivity of 80% to 90% for intrusion detection.
